Artist information: Giuliano Foglia was born in 1947 in Florence. In the ‘60s, despite his young age, Giuliano started working with his father in the family workshop. There, he learned how to design, overhang and chisel. During his long career he realized Madonne, eighteenth-century scenes and fountains. His masterpieces are Calice of the Saint Galgano and the Cups for San Marino Grand Prix (F1). Thanks to his lifelong experience, he is now considered one of the best chisels in Italy. He has been recently working with K-Over for the project: K-over Art. All our champagne covers are produced in solid silver 999/°°. The usage of pure material is a novelty, as a matter of fact, silverware is usually produced in sterling silver. Our choice can be explained by three reasons. Firstly, we want to provide a high valuable product to our customers. Secondly, pure silver is hard to oxidise, so that it is easier to be cleaned. Last but not least, silver has an antibacterial property which make it safe.
